Got this i can do it you can do it trust me pot pie has an odd and very long history savory pies may go back as far as the ancient egyptians there is evidence though i have not personally seen this of drawings of pie in the tomb of ramses ii
In the valley of the kings in egypt bakers to the pharaohs would include things like nuts and fruit and a primitive pastry that goes back as far as 1300 bc savory pies then traveled through ancient greece the roman empire and eventually the 16th century england where it became a mainstream dish to
This day the brits still take their savory pies very seriously they eat them hot to eat them cold don’t mess with a brit in a pot pie traditionally a beef pot pie is made with cubes of stew beef but my recipe uses fresh ground beef it’s a lot easier you’ll also find the
Usual suspects in pot pie like tiny cubed potatoes and carrots sliced mushrooms diced sweet onion butter frozen peas cherry white wine beef stock worcestershire heavy cream dry thyme garlic powder and flour oh and of course high quality fresh ground beef from schweiden studs for the crust i only use my favorite
Flaky butter crust recipe from my friend paula haney at who’s your mama pie company in chicago you can go to the store and buy a pre-made crust but it’ll never be as good as making your very own crust at home do it first let’s saute the ground beef
You want to chop and cook the beef in the pan and then drain the fat and set it aside next saute the onion and the butter when the onions just begin to brown add the mushrooms and cook for five more minutes Add the sherry and add the wine cook just enough to make sure the alcohol burns off now add the spices the cooked carrots and potatoes reintroduce the beef to the pan one tablespoon of worcestershire add the flour to the pan and coat the contents with the flour
Next add the beef stock but do it slowly while stirring reduce the heat add the peas and stir in the cream once everything’s mixed up in the pan turn off the heat it’s time to roll out some dough you’re going to need two pieces of dough one for the top and one
For the bottom Okay sure i know going to the store and buying a pre-made crust is probably easier but man it’s never going to taste like this see look how easy that was so easy now we need to fill the pie plates and get it ready for the oven okay this is slightly cooled
You’re going to think to yourself that’s a lot of filling for that little pie you’re going to find a way to fit it all in there you’ll see Before you put the top crust on you’re going to want to make the edge of the pie moist put that right on the edge the most fun part is putting the lid on this thing top crust here it comes using a fork gently pinch along the edge
So that the top and bottom stick together take a knife cut off the excess look at that yeah even have a breast that’s pretty cool actually very important last step i’m going to cut a few slits in here for air holes so it doesn’t explode into the preheated oven 400 degrees for
30 minutes It’s ready how do you know it’s ready because the liquid is bubbling out of the top that’s how you know it’s done you really should let it cool down because as you know it’s piping hot and i could burn myself Please i just burned the inside of my nose that hurt savory pot pie made with fresh ground beef oh wow that is exactly what it tastes like get the recipe on triedandsons.com or my website georgemooch.com happy holidays
